Springboot: передача токена Keycloak для пользователя, идентифицированного с Spring security - PullRequest
0 голосов
/ 17 декабря 2018

Мне нужно перенести аутентификацию, полученную моим программным обеспечением, на бэкэнд REST API.

Мои пользователи идентифицируются с помощью Oauth 2.0 (через Keycloak) с использованием Spring Security (входит в Spring Boot 2.1.1).

Цель состоит в том, чтобы передать эту аутентификацию бэкэнд-REST API, который также будет аутентифицировать пользователя.Таким образом, мне нужно перенести токен доступа в этот бэкэнд.

До сих пор я был в состоянии извлечь org.keycloak.representations.AccessToken из запроса и смог извлечь представление токена доступа.

Но я не уверен, как вставить в запрос RestTemplate, который я хочу сделать к бэкэнду.

Также я не уверен, является ли этот подход правильным или есть более "пружинный"дружественный "путь:)

Большое спасибо за вашу помощь,

...